Is nitrogen is important plant nutrients
Nitrogen is an important plant nutrient which is assimilated by most of the plants as nitrate and ammonium ions. Organic matter is the store house of all nitrogen in the soil. Regardless of the form of nitrogen absorbed by plants, it is reduced to the -N=, NH- , -NH2 forms and then forms more complex compounds and ultimately leads to formation of proteins. In addition, nitrogen is present in many biomolecules such as chlorophyll, nucleotides, phosphatides (phospholipids) and alkaloids, as well as many enzymes, hormones and vitamins. These biomolecules are of great physiological importance in metabolism
